常量池在jvm的哪个部分(常量池(包含代码等基本类型的程序语言))

导读 🌟【常量池(包含代码等基本类型的程序语言)】🌟在编程的世界里,常量池是一个非常重要的概念,尤其对于那些涉及代码和基本数据类型的编程语...

🌟【常量池(包含代码等基本类型的程序语言)】🌟

在编程的世界里,常量池是一个非常重要的概念,尤其对于那些涉及代码和基本数据类型的编程语言来说。简单来说,常量池就像是一个存储“不变量”的仓库,它用来存放编译期间已知的固定值,比如字符串常量或基本数据类型(如整型、浮点型)。这些常量一旦被创建,其值就不可更改,从而节省了内存空间并提高了运行效率。

例如,在Java中,当多个对象引用相同的字符串常量时,它们会共享同一个存储位置,这就是常量池优化的一部分。这种机制不仅减少了重复存储带来的开销,还提升了程序性能。此外,对于开发者而言,理解常量池的工作原理能够帮助我们更好地管理资源,尤其是在处理大量数据时,避免不必要的内存浪费。

总之,无论是开发简单的脚本还是复杂的系统应用,掌握常量池的知识都能让我们事半功倍!✨

免责声明:本文由用户上传,如有侵权请联系删除!

猜你喜欢

最新文章